Excel表格网

c语言读入excel数据(c数据写入excel)

来源:www.0djx.com  时间:2022-11-08 08:30   点击:172  编辑:表格网  手机版

1. c数据写入excel

1、打开一个需要粘贴到excel表格中的word文档。

2、ctrl+A全选文档,ctrl+C复制选中文字。

3、打开一个空白的excel表格。

4、ctrl+V粘贴复制的内容到excel表格。

5、选中这一列,点击“数据”“分列”。

6、分隔符号选择“空格”。

7、点击“下一步”“完成”,word便成功的转换到excel表格中来了。

2. c++向文件中写入数据

1、首先我们在电脑上新建一个文件夹,名称叫txt2array。然后,打开我们的devc++,新建一个控制台c++项目,名称也叫txt2array。

2、将项目文件及源代码文件以及我们演示用的数据文件都存放在txt2array文件夹中。

3、向数据文件中写入一些演示用数据。

4、读取文件。输入如下代码:运行下,看来我们读取成功了。ifile.good()会返回当前流的状态。

5、将数据存入数组,并进行类型转换。

6、们完成了读取文件数据,并将其转为数字保存到数组中。

3. c++写入数据库

可以使用ADO进行连接,也可以选择使用oci进行连接。

使用oci进行连接,可以使用官方的api,更简单的可以使用ocilib,这是一个oracle数据库的封装库,提供了C和C++两套API,地址:

OCILIB (C and C++ Driver for Oracle) - Open source C and C++ library for accessing Oracle databases

ocilib文档里还有更多的示例,包括绑定向量、数据库连接池、12c隐式结果集、使用Oracle对象和数据库通知等,这种连接方式还可以运行在没有客户端的环境。

OCILIB 连接Oracle数据库——安装配置

OCILIB 连接Oracle数据库——插入数据

官方文档:

Some OCILIB C++ sample codes

4. c将数据写入文件

Excel转VCF步骤1:首先将EXCEL的里面的格式通讯录做成Outlook Experss所识别的.txt文档格式,并导入Outlook

Excel转VCF步骤2:将表中内容复制到txt文档中;

Excel转VCF步骤3:再将txt文档内容复制到Word中;

Excel转VCF步骤4:将Outlook Express所识别的格式导出,以制作其所识别的txt格式(Outlook

Excel转VCF步骤5:自建一条记录,并将其导出成txt格式文本;

Excel转VCF步骤6:导出步聚,选择“文本文件(以逗号分隔)”,导出;

Excel转VCF步骤7:选择txt文档格式保存;

Excel转VCF步骤8:复制所导出文件中的分隔符号“,”;

Excel转VCF步骤9:使用Word中的批量替代功能,将内容转成所需格式和字符;

Excel转VCF步骤10:将Word中的通讯录内容,复制到txt文档中,并保存!(注意:txt文档首行,为导入时的识别字段,勿乱改!)

Excel转VCF步骤11:将outlook express通讯簿的内容清空;

Excel转VCF步骤12:打开通讯簿“文件”-“导入”-“其它通讯簿”;

Excel转VCF步骤13:选择“文本文件(以逗号分隔)”选项导入所保存的txt文档;

Excel转VCF步骤14:导入中;

Excel转VCF步骤15:导入成功后关闭outlook express;

Excel转VCF步骤16:再将outlook express的电话簿导入到outlook

2007的联系人中。并从此中导出.vcf格式文件打开outlook2007,并打开导入和导出向导,并选择“从另一程序或文件导入”

Excel转VCF步骤17:选择“Outlook Express...”项,并一直选择“下一步”;

Excel转VCF步骤18:直至选择“是”;

Excel转VCF步骤19:等待导入中;

Excel转VCF步骤20:成功导入

Excel转VCF步骤21:转换名片发送的形式导成vcf格式在联系人内容中,CTR+A全选所有数据,单击右键,并选“作为名片发送”;

Excel转VCF步骤22:效果

Excel转VCF步骤23:将附件全选复制:

Excel转VCF步骤24:粘贴到文件夹中即可!

5. c++把数据写入文件

握文本文件读写的方法 了解二进制文件的读写方法 C++文件流: fstream  //文件流 ifstream //输入文件流 ofstream //输出文件流 //创建一个文本文件并写入信息 //同向屏幕上输出信息一样将信息输出至文件 #include #include voidmain() {   ofstreamf1("d:\\me.txt");           //打开文件用于写,若文件不存在就创建它   if(!f1)return;                 //打开文件失败则结束运行   f1>运算符   只能进行文本文件的读写操作,用于二进制文件可能会产生错误。   使用函数成员get、put、read、write等   经常和read配合使用的函数是gcount(),用来获得实际读取的字节数。 读写二进制文件注意事项   打开方式中必须指定ios::binary,否则读写会出错   用read\write进行读写操作,而不能使用插入、提取运算符进行操作,否则会出错。   使用eof()函数检测文件是否读结束,使用gcount()获得实际读取的字节数 关闭文件   使用成员函数close,如:   f.close();    利用析构函数   对象生命期结束时会检查文件是否关闭,对没有关闭的文件进行关闭操作。 随机读写文件   通过移动文件读写指针,可在文件指定位置进行读写。   seekg(绝对位置);      //绝对移动,    //输入流操作   seekg(相对位置,参照位置); //相对操作   tellg();          //返回当前指针位置   seekp(绝对位置);      //绝对移动,    //输出流操作   seekp(相对位置,参照位置); //相对操作      tellp();          //返回当前指针位置   参照位置:   ios::beg  =0      //相对于文件头   ios::cur  =1      //相对于当前位置   ios::end  =2      //相对于文件尾 读写文本文件的示例 //为能够正确读出写入文件的各数据,各数据间最好要有分隔 #include voidmain() {   fstreamf("d:\\try.txt",ios::out);   f>i>>d>>c;              //读取数据   f.getline(s,20);   cout

6. c++读写数据

用ado可以做到,基本思路是先把表格视为数据库,建立联系,打开数据库,将数据集或者称作表提取出来,然后根据你自己的需要输出出来。

再补充一下,你说的表格应该指的是excel吧。 每个xls基本上可以视作access数据库,利用打开数据库的方式(ado,思路是上面我说的,网上代码一大堆),可以很方便的访问数据,甚至可以利用后台语言编写SQL的语句来查找数据。

7. c语言写入

1、首先,打开C语言编译器,新建一个初始.cpp文件,例如:test.cpp。

2、在test.cpp文件中,输入C语言代码:

char a = getchar(); getchar();

if (a >= '0' && a <= '9')

printf("%d", (a - '0') * (a - '0'));

else

putchar(a);

3、编译器运行test.cpp文件,此时输入字母,成功输出了字符。

4、输入数字,成功输出了数字的平方值。

8. c语言如何向文件中写入数据

写了一个demo,可以试试,或许对你有帮助。文件读取之前,使用open函数进行打开。文件使用完毕后,使用close命令关闭。

C / C++ 文件读取写入、文件夹的打开

文件读取与写入(infile >> income,outfile << “income:”)C++中可以调用库

之后可以使用,”>>”和”<<”输入输出流的形式进行文件的读取

C / C++ 文件读取写入、文件夹的打开

文件夹/文件的打开在程序运行完之后,你可能会希望自动将输出的结果文件打开。调 Windows Exploler 打开一个文件夹,

E:\tax.out 就是你文件的地址

运行程序demo读取hello.txt文件内的收入数据,计算税金,并输出到tax.txt中

hello.txt

,直接 Ctrl+S 保存到E盘即可

C++代码如下

希望对你有所帮助

9. c++读入数据

  C语言中二进制文件的读取要用fread和fwrite来实现。  fwrite()与fprintf()是不同的。  fwrite将写入的数据作为文件的磁盘内容保存。fprintf将写入的数据的每个字符所对应的ASCII码作为文件的磁盘内容保存。fprintf做了一个转换的工作。  当打开文件时,记事本会自动把文件的磁盘内容作为ASCII码转换成对应的字符,然后再显示出来,即显示的是文本内容而不是磁盘内容。  例如,用fwrite向文件写入“65”时,文件的磁盘内容就是保存的65(磁盘上以二进制表示)。当用记事本打开文件时,记事本会读到65,并把65看作一个ASCII码,再把对应的字符“A”显示出来。因此屏幕上看到的文本内容是“A”。  而用fprintf向文件写入“65”时,文件的磁盘内容保存的是“6”和“5”这两个字符对应的ASCII码,分别是54和53。因此文件的磁盘内容是54和53。当用记事本打开文件时,记事本读到54,就显示出对应的“6”。再读到53,就显示出对应的“5”。

10. c语言文件写入数据

#include <stdlib.h>#include <stdio.h>#define Line 1024int main(){ //文件名及文件指针 char infile[]="D:\\Wtmp\\1.txt"; char outfile[]="D:\\Wtmp\\2.txt"; FILE *fpi,*fpo; //暂存器 char *outbuf; outbuf = (char *)malloc(Line*sizeof(char))

; if( ( fpi=fopen(infile,"r") ) == NULL ) { printf("文件打开%s失败\n",infile)

; return 3; } if( ( fpo=fopen(outfile,"w") ) == NULL ) { printf("文件打开%s失败\n",outfile)

; return 3; } while(1) { //outbuf要干净 //memset(outbuf,0,Line); outbuf=0; fprintf(fpo,"%s",outbuf)

; if (fgets(outbuf,Line,fpi)==NULL) { break; }//全部行结束退出循环 //DelStr(outbuf,"删除字符串")

; //重载函数DelStr //DelStr(outbuf,"要替换字符串","替换成字符串")

; //重载函数DelStr fprintf(fpo,"%s",outbuf); } //关闭文件 free(outbuf); fclose(fpi); fclose(fpo); return 0;}

11. c语言读入数据

%o意思是以八进制整型式输出整数。C语言中对于不同类型的数据用不同的格式字符。

x格式符,以十六进制数形式输出整数。

u格式符,用来输出unsigned型数据,即无符号数,以十进制形式输出。

c格式符,用来输出一个字符。

s格式符,用来输出一个字符串。

扩展资料

%[scanfset]scanfset

有两种形式:一种是以非

“^”

字符开头的

scanset

,

表示在读入字符串时将匹配所有在

scanfset

中出现的字符,遇到非scanfset

中的字符时输入就结束。

另外一种形式是以

“^”

字符开头的scanfset

,表示在读入字符串时将匹配所有不在scanfset

中出现的字符,遇到scanfset

中的字符输入就结束。

scanf(“%[^\n]”,str);//遇到回车键时字符串输入结束,可使scanf接收空格等特殊字符。

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
用户名: 验证码:点击我更换图片